Wind-to-Hydrogen in Brazil’s Hydrogen Market
Brazil's exceptional wind and solar resources, especially in the Northeast, position it as a global green hydrogen export powerhouse. The country's established ethanol and biodiesel infrastructure provides a template for scaling hydrogen. Port cities are developing hydrogen export terminals.
